Practical Layout Uses Across Formats
Stacked School is ideal for short bursts of text: titles, section headings, pull quotes, cover lines, and branded worksheet headers. Its boldness ensures strong contrast against clean backgrounds, whether viewed on mobile screens, exported as PDFs, or printed on matte paper. Because each letter stacks vertically (not overlapping), it maintains integrity across resolutions—no pixelation, no ambiguity.
For digital magazines or course modules aimed at educators and parents, Stacked School can anchor recurring visual motifs—like “Tip,” “Try This,” or “Ask Why”—giving your publication a consistent, recognizable identity. In printable planners or classroom guides, it adds visual relief between dense body copy and activity prompts, helping readers quickly locate interactive elements.
It’s worth noting that Stacked School is not intended for extended reading. Like most display fonts, it excels in hierarchy—not paragraphs. Reserve it for moments that demand attention and emotional alignment. Let your body text breathe with a trusted serif font for print or a highly legible sans serif for screen-based reading.
Smart Pairings for Editorial Balance
Typography harmony begins with contrast. Pair Stacked School with a warm serif like Merriweather or Lora for ebook interiors and blog posts—this combination supports both authority and friendliness. For digital newsletters or modern digital magazines, pair it with a neutral, humanist sans serif such as Inter or Open Sans to keep navigation, captions, and sidebars crisp and functional.
Avoid pairing it with other display fonts or overly decorative scripts—its strength lies in standing out, not blending in. When used alongside minimalist icons or soft color palettes, Stacked School becomes a quiet signature rather than visual noise.
Readability, Licensing, and Real-World Considerations
Stacked School includes standard OpenType features—basic ligatures and stylistic alternates—that add subtle variation without compromising consistency. While currently optimized for English-language use, its clear letterforms make it adaptable for bilingual educational materials where visual recognition matters more than linguistic nuance.
For bloggers and creators distributing paid digital products—ebooks, printable guides, client-branded templates, or subscriber-only newsletters—ensure your license covers commercial use. Most premium font licenses permit embedding in PDFs and static web graphics, but restrict dynamic web font usage unless explicitly stated. Always verify permissions before bundling Stacked School into downloadable assets or reselling it as part of a design system.
